"Zelippistes benhami" is a species of sea snail, a marine gastropod mollusc in the family Capulidae.

Distribution

This species is endemic to New Zealand, found around the northern North Island including offshore islands.

Habitat

This snail lives at depths of between 35 and 475 m.

The shell in its young stages looks like an umbilicated "Trichosirius", but in its adult form the aperture becomes detached from the body whorl and spreads our greatly to the right, the continuous peristome being irregular to fit its surface of attachment.

Coloration is yellowish-white, with a thin yellowish periostracum.

The shell height is up to 9.5 mm, and width up to 21.5 mm.
